The Mystery Unraveled: What is the Tattoo on Blake Shelton's Left Forearm?
So, the big question: what exactly is that tattoo on Blake Shelton's left forearm? Well, it’s supposed to be, you know, a tribute to his love for hunting and the outdoors. The core idea behind the design was to show deer tracks. These tracks were meant to march, in a way, across his arm. It was, apparently, meant to pay homage to his favorite hobby, something very personal to him.
The design, as he planned it, features two lines of barbed wire. These lines, you know, circle his left arm, one above and one below the central image. In between these two barbed wire lines, that's where the deer tracks are supposed to be. It’s a design that, in his mind, should have been a clear representation of nature and his passion for it. The Hilarious Misunderstanding: Ladybugs or Deer Tracks?
Here’s where the story gets, you know, particularly amusing. When Blake first got this tattoo, people had a bit of trouble figuring out what those prints in the middle were. Instead of seeing clear deer tracks, many folks, apparently, saw something completely different. They kept mistaking the deer tracks for ladybugs. Can you believe it? Ladybugs!
This misunderstanding, you know, became a running joke. Imagine getting a tattoo that’s supposed to be manly and outdoorsy, and everyone thinks it’s a cute little insect. It’s a bit of a laugh, honestly. The shape and perhaps the size of the prints, or just how they were done, made them look more like the round, spotted backs of ladybugs than the distinct hoof prints of a deer. It’s a funny twist, that.
Because of this constant mix-up, Blake actually went back to the tattoo artist. He had an idea, you know, to try and fix the perception. He decided to add more to the design, specifically to make it clearer that these were not, in fact, ladybugs. This decision was, in a way, a direct response to all the good-natured teasing he was getting about his "ladybug" tattoo.
The Story Behind the Ink: Blake's Own Words
Blake Shelton himself has been very open about the tattoo’s origin and the whole ladybug mix-up. He’s shared the story on various occasions, often with a good laugh. For instance, he recently shared the tale during an appearance on the Today Show, on September 25. He also talked about it with CMT on January 23, where he was asked if he had any tattoo regrets. And, well, he pointed right to that left forearm.
He explained that he even drew the sketch for the tattoo himself. He had this vision, you know, of two pieces of barbed wire wrapping around his left forearm, with animal footprints marching in between the lines. It was his own design, his own idea. But, after taking one good look at it, he realized it wasn't quite what he'd hoped for.
Interestingly, he told Oprah that he decided to incorporate the barbed wire elements more prominently, or perhaps add more of them, as an attempt to divert attention from the poorly executed tracks. It was a strategy, in a way, to make the overall design look more intentional and less like, you know, a collection of tiny, spotted insects. It was a clever move, really, to try and salvage the situation.
He confessed, you know, that getting this tattoo was a decision he instantly regretted. He even called it his "worst mistake" ever. It’s rather endearing, actually, that he’s so honest about it. Frequently Asked Questions About Blake Shelton's Tattoo
What is the meaning behind Blake Shelton's tattoo?
The tattoo on Blake Shelton's left forearm was, you know, meant to symbolize deer tracks, paying homage to his love for hunting and the outdoors. It was his way, in a sense, of carrying a piece of his favorite hobby with him.
Why does Blake Shelton regret his tattoo?
Blake Shelton regrets his tattoo primarily because the deer tracks, you know, ended up looking like ladybugs to many people. He even described it as "hilariously bad" and a "worst mistake," due to this rather amusing misinterpretation of the design.
Did Blake Shelton design his own tattoo?
Yes, as a matter of fact, Blake Shelton drew the original sketch for his tattoo himself. He had a specific vision for the deer tracks surrounded by barbed wire, but the final result, you know, didn't quite match his initial concept.
